Historical Perspective: Notable Crypto Bull Runs

The cryptocurrency market has seen big bull runs, like in 2017 and 2020-2021. These times of fast growth have shown the power of cryptocurrencies. They have also taught investors important lessons.

The 2017 Bitcoin Surge

The 2017 Bitcoin surge was a key moment. Bitcoin’s price jumped from about $1,000 in January 2017 to almost $20,000 by December. This was a huge increase of over 1,900%.

This jump was due to more people using Bitcoin, better infrastructure, and investors betting on its future.

Bitcoin price surge

The fast rise in price made many people want to invest in cryptocurrencies. But, the bubble popped, causing a big drop in the market.

The 2020-2021 Bull Market

The 2020-2021 bull market saw growth across the whole cryptocurrency market. Bitcoin’s price went from about $7,000 in March 2020 to over $64,000 in April 2021. This was thanks to big investors, better infrastructure, and new uses for cryptocurrencies.

Year Bitcoin Price (Start) Bitcoin Price (Peak) Percentage Increase
2017 $1,000 $20,000 1,900%
2020-2021 $7,000 $64,000 814%

Lessons from Past Cycles

Looking at past bull runs teaches us a lot. It shows how important it is to know the market and be ready for ups and downs. It also highlights the need for a solid investment plan that includes managing risks.

By learning from these bull runs, investors can better understand market trends. This helps them make smarter choices in the cryptocurrency world.

Investment Strategies for the Crypto Bull Run

To make the most of a crypto bull run, you need to understand the market well. You also need to make smart investment choices. As the crypto world changes, investors must adjust their plans to get the best results.

Dollar-Cost Averaging vs. Lump Sum Investing

Dollar-cost averaging means investing a set amount regularly, no matter the market. This method can lessen the effects of market ups and downs. Lump sum investing, on the other hand, means investing a big amount all at once. It’s riskier but could lead to bigger gains if the market keeps going up.

Choosing between these strategies depends on how much risk you’re willing to take and your financial goals. Dollar-cost averaging is safer, while lump sum investing might be better for those who can handle more risk.

Portfolio Diversification Approaches

Spreading your crypto investments is key during a bull run. This way, you can avoid big losses and take advantage of different growth chances. You might invest in well-known cryptos like Bitcoin and also in new altcoins.

A good mix should also look at specific trends and the overall mood of the market. It’s important to rebalance your portfolio often to keep it in line with your goals.

Setting Profit-Taking Targets

It’s vital to set clear goals for when to sell your investments during a bull run. This means deciding on specific price points to sell a part of your holdings.

Percentage-Based Exit Strategies

Using percentage-based exit strategies is a smart move. This means selling a set percentage of your investments when they hit certain prices. It helps lock in profits while leaving room for more gains.

Using Technical Indicators for Exits

Technical indicators can guide your exit plans. By looking at charts and tools like moving averages and RSI, you can spot when to sell. This helps you adjust your exit strategy based on market signals.

Risk Management in Volatile Markets

Effective risk management is key for investors in the volatile crypto market. The market’s ups and downs can bring big gains but also big risks. A good risk management plan helps investors stay safe in these unpredictable times.

cryptocurrency risk management

Setting Stop-Loss Orders

Setting stop-loss orders is a basic risk management tactic. A stop-loss order tells your broker to sell a crypto when it hits a certain price. This way, you can avoid big losses if the market goes against you.

Stop-Loss Type Description Use Case
Fixed Stop-Loss Sets a specific price level for selling Useful for locking in profits or limiting losses at a predetermined price
Trailing Stop-Loss Adjusts the stop-loss level as the price moves Ideal for capturing gains while giving the investment room to grow

Position Sizing Techniques

Position sizing is also vital for managing risk. It’s about figuring out how much money to put into a trade or investment. By doing this, you can avoid risking too much on one thing.

Emotional Discipline During Market Euphoria

Keeping your emotions in check is essential during market highs. It’s easy to get swept up in the excitement and make rash decisions. But sticking to your plan and avoiding too much risk is the smart way to handle it.

By using these risk management strategies, crypto investors can protect their money and take advantage of the market’s ups and downs.

Tax Implications for Crypto Investors in Bull Markets

Cryptocurrency investments are becoming more common. This means more people are thinking about the taxes they owe. Investors need to know how taxes work, even in good times, to keep more of their money.

Understanding Capital Gains Tax on Cryptocurrency

Capital gains tax is important for crypto investors. The IRS sees cryptocurrency as property, not money. So, investors must report any gains or losses from selling crypto on their taxes.

The tax rate on these gains depends on how long you held the crypto. If you held it for over a year, you pay less tax than if you held it for less than a year.

Tax-Efficient Trading Strategies

There are ways to pay less in taxes. Two good strategies are tax-loss harvesting and choosing the right time to sell.

Tax-Loss Harvesting

Tax-loss harvesting means selling crypto that’s lost value. This can help offset gains from other investments. It’s a way to lower your tax bill by reducing your net gains.

Long-Term vs. Short-Term Holdings

It matters how long you hold onto crypto. Holding it for over a year can lead to lower taxes. This is because long-term gains are taxed at a lower rate.

Here’s a table to show the difference in taxes based on holding time:

Holding Period Tax Classification Typical Tax Rate
Less than 1 year Short-term capital gain Ordinary income tax rate
More than 1 year Long-term capital gain 0%, 15%, or 20% (depending on income level)

cryptocurrency tax implications

Knowing about these tax rules can help investors make better choices. By using smart tax strategies, they can keep more of their earnings.

The Dark Side of Bull Markets: Scams and Pitfalls

The crypto bull run is exciting for investors but also has a dark side. It sees an increase in scams and investment pitfalls. As the market grows fast, it draws both real investors and fraudsters eager to make money.

Common Fraudulent Schemes During Market Euphoria

During a bull market, several scams become more common. It’s important for investors to know about these to keep their money safe.

Pump and Dump Schemes

Pump and dump schemes are a big problem. Scammers make a cryptocurrency’s price look good by spreading false info. Then, they sell their shares, causing the price to drop and leaving others with big losses.

Fake ICOs and Token Sales

Scammers also create fake Initial Coin Offerings (ICOs) or token sales. They make a new cryptocurrency or token, promote it a lot, and then take the money and run. Investors are left with nothing.

Due Diligence Practices for Investor Protection

To avoid scams, investors must do their homework. This means researching the investment, understanding the project, and being wary of promises that seem too good to be true.

It’s also key to check if the project’s team is real, look for clear communication, and review the whitepaper and technical details. Being informed and careful can help avoid scams during a bull market.
